I'm currently installing the Courier mailserver and I have a problem with the webadmin.
I've it running OK put apache is using the apache credentials while Courier is using the mail credentials so webadmin can only access world readable config files.
I've setup the webadmin as a vhost. Can I just let that vhost use the mail credentials or should I add apache to the mail group.

Oops I discovered I used the wrong file to start the server. Gentoo uses a bit different paths then the default in the manual and I took /usr/share/courier/courierwebadmin/webadmin.pl instead of /usr/lib64/courier/courier/webmail/webadmin.
in the manual they point to /usr/lib/courier/libexec/courier/webmail/webadmin
It works except for the rights.
